Historical Roots and Mechanical Beginnings
The journey began with traditional mechanical slot machines in the late 19th century, with the iconic Liberty Bell and other early designs. These simple devices employed physical reels and mechanical mechanisms, offering basic gameplay and limited interactivity. The advent of electromechanical machines in the 1960s introduced more complex payout systems, but the core experience remained rooted in chance and mechanical randomness.
The Digital Revolution and Online Gaming Emergence
By the 1990s, technological breakthroughs in digital computing and the internet paved the way for online casino platforms. Virtual slots replaced physical reels with digital equivalents, enabling online operators to reach a global audience. Early online slots maintained the basic mechanics but offered the convenience of gambling from home, aligning with the rapid digitization trend across the entertainment industry.

Innovation in Game Design and Player Engagement
The 2010s marked a pivotal era where developers integrated advanced graphics, animation, and thematic storytelling into slot design. Popular franchises, cinematic visuals, and licensed IP turned simple spinning reels into immersive worlds. Moreover, features such as progressive jackpots, bonus rounds, and interactive minigames elevated user engagement significantly.
